If you are coming thru Lyons, there is a grocery call St. Vrain Market, that has lots of essentials and goodies. There is a Safeway in Estes. We like to go through the Rocky Mountain National Park to look at the wildlife, you should see elk, possibly bears, mule deer, Chipmunks at Rainbow Curve!! We are always on the lookout for a moose. We start our kids out fishing at Trout Haven, Estes Park where they supply poles and the bait, you catch trout, they will filet them and you can take them home! There are go kart tacks, mini golf, regular golf, rock wall climbing, food trucks in town. We like to fly fish and raft in the Big Thompson River and we call, Kirk's Fly Shop, to set up Guided Fly Fishing, Float Trips, Horseback/Fishing, Llama Pack Trips and Backpacking. Estes Park is about a 15 minute drive down the mountain from the cabin and has a Safeway Grocery Store and tons of good places to eat. The Stanley Hotel for dinners and their Spa. Lots of great shops in Estes, Taffy, Art and Jewelry, Ute Native American inspired shops. You will pass Charles Eagleplume's Shop on the way to town on your right and Saint Malo's Cathedral on your left, both national treasures, in my opinion. The church has been the subject of many paintings and photographs over the years. I am always in awe of the structure seemingly rising out of the rocks and could look at it for hours. I cannot describe Eagleplume's, you just have to go in and you should read Ann Strange Owl's Biography.
It is a 15-minute drive to Estes Park, 25 minutes to Lyons and 40 minutes to Boulder/Longmont.
